Review: The Guardian of Lies by Kate Furnivall

The Guardian of Lies  by  Kate Furnivall My rating:  4 of 5 stars 📚 Hello Book Friends! THE GUARDIAN OF LIES by Kate Furnivall is a gripping historical novel with double agents, car and gun chases, nuclear conspiracy, and family betrayal… not to mention, a surprise ending. The story takes place in 1953 in South of France. The tension between the Americans and the Soviets is mounting. The Americans have built an airbase in France to be able to launch airstrikes on Soviet soil. The tension between the French locals and the Americans is escalating and there is a rumour that the Soviets have spies everywhere. Eloïse Caussade comes back home and hopes to find out what happened to her brother and if he is still alive. She will soon be caught in the town conspiracy and will have to be brave and smart to stay alive and denounce the corruption that surrounds her. Who can she trust? Who is telling lies? If you love historical novels with elements of tension and action, this is for you. Awesome

Review: Mr. Nobody by Catherine Steadman

Mr. Nobody  by  Catherine Steadman My rating:  5 of 5 stars 📚 Hello Book Friends! I love Catherine Steadman’s book entitled Something in the Water and I had great expectations for this one. I can confirm that MR. NOBODY surpassed my expectations. Once I started reading this book, I could not put it down. When Dr. Emma Lewis is offered the case of a lifetime to prove her theory of the treatment of a rare memory disorder, she does not hesitate to go back to her hometown although she knows of the dangers she may face. Will she be able to help her patient or will her past catch up to her because she can cure him? From beginning to end, the book keeps you guessing and guessing. Not until the end, the truth is revealed. Review: The Friendship List by Susan Mallery

The Friendship List  by  Susan Mallery My rating:  4 of 5 stars 📚 Hello Book Friends! What a perfect summer read! THE FRIENDSHIP LIST by Susan Mallery is a wonderfully uplifting book. It is a witty and sexy story with relatable characters. In an attempt to get themselves out of their life rut, two best friends create a friendship list containing things they have never done. The items are things that they would normally not do such as skydiving, getting a tattoo, and having sex with a handsome man. They both will face their past and contemplate their future. Will Ellen and Unity be able to finally live to the fullest or will they continue to live their everyday lives. Is their love in the cards for them? Will they find it? It is such a fun read! Review: The End of Her by Shari Lapena

The End of Her  by  Shari Lapena My rating:  2 of 5 stars 📚 Hello Book Friends! I will probably be in the minority when I say that THE END OF HER by Shari Lapena did not meet my expectations. I recently read A Stranger in the House by the same author and really liked it. This one fell short in a few ways: 1. It felt unrealistic. The characters were not acting as normal people do. I know, I know.. this is a novel and I should not expect all characters to behave like normal people. I was just surprised by their reactions or lack of. 2. The ending felt unfinished. Because I do not want to give away anything, let’s say that I felt rushed and again unrealistic. 3. One scene between Patrick and Erica was so left field that I had a hard time to understand why the author would include it in the book.
